Yep.
Thanks for the offer of the wireless links. I expect the Shilshole link
would have the same problem it had the day we tried it, a couple of years
ago. Neither of us is high enough off the water for the link to be clear of
the bigger ships. The interruptions when they pass hose up VPN connections.
I'm still trying to spot the Westin through the haze and the trees, but I
don't see anything that yells "I'm the Westin" to me. Our view of downtown
is slowly disappearing as the trees grow.
Back when I could only get ISDN, and it cost $300/mo, I really wanted to do
something like this, to have a Seattle-side wireless partner who could
connect me to the Internet. Now, however, I have a good, fast DSL
connection with a static IP, so the complication of a long-haul wireless
link is tough to justify.
BTW, and FWIW, my son's IBM laptop will pick up your signal from Shilshole
without an external antenna or anything. It almost always works from the
main floor of the house, and occasionally from the bar down in the basement.
My Fujitsu laptop doesn't see it at all.
